JUDICIARY ACT 1903 - SECT 55P

AGS may charge for services

             (1)  The AGS may, on behalf of the Commonwealth, charge fees:

                     (a)  in relation to services provided by the AGS in accordance with section 55N; and

                     (b)  for disbursements incurred by the AGS in the course of providing those services.

             (2)  If the AGS has charged a client an amount under subsection (1), the amount may be recovered by the client as costs incurred by the client.

             (3)  A fee charged under subsection (1):

                     (a)  is a debt due to the Commonwealth; and

                     (b)  is recoverable by the Commonwealth in a court of competent jurisdiction.

             (4)  Fees charged to the Commonwealth (or to a part of the Commonwealth) under subsection (1) are notionally payable by the Commonwealth (or by the part of the Commonwealth). Subsection (3) does not apply to such fees.
